In one corner, we have Shopify, sporting a more extensive library of free themes for quick setup and deployment. It’s like having off-the-rack outfits ready for every occasion; there’s always something available when you need it.
In contrast, stands Adobe Commerce: the bespoke tailor in our analogy. Although not offering as many free templates as Shopify, this open-source champ allows for deep customization at the code level — think haute couture gowns made-to-measure.
